Text

(1)(a) The provisions of ORS 517.702 to 517.989 and the rules and regulations adopted thereunder do not supersede any county zoning laws or ordinances in effect on July 1, 1972. However, if the county zoning laws or ordinances are repealed on or after July 1, 1972, the provisions of ORS 517.702 to 517.989 and the rules and regulations adopted thereunder are controlling. The governing board of the State Department of Geology and Mineral Industries may adopt rules and regulations with respect to matters covered by county zoning laws and ordinances in effect on July 1, 1972.
